2011-10-31 55 views
1

我在Jquery中有一个值。我需要将该值应用于具有模型的视图。 例如,我需要做的是分配给:MVC - 从Jquery传递到查看信息

@Html.HiddenFor(model => model.program.programid) 

我试图在model.program.programid存储变量称为prog

我想:

$('#program_programid').val(prog); 

,但似乎并没有给它分配的值。

回答

2

如果你的对象是一个文本框,val()并将其值设置:

$('#program_programid').val(prog); 

如果没有,则使用text()

$('#program_programid').text(prog); 
+0

我想两者兼得,但似乎仍然没有工作。请注意,model => model.program.programid来自程序表,其中字段是来自视图模型的programid –